Mildred “Millie” Whitney, 88, passed away in her Scottsdale home with family by her side on February 18, 2010. She was born July 6, 1921 in Cumberland Iowa, the daughter of Anton and Elsa Ortgies. Hearts weigh heavy on her six children and their spouses, Hedy and Norm Pierce, Jean Moberly, Earl and Cheri Whitney, Doug and Diane Whitney, Kris and Jack Ahern, Toni Whitney and Cesar Avalos; her 11 grandchildren and 13 great grandchildren. She always loved to be around kids and taught school in Iowa for many years. Millie endured serious struggles and family differences early in life, including the death of her sister Donna Mae in 1955. She always came away stronger and wiser, learning something new and passing it on. She met the love of her life, Leon Earl Whitney and they wed on May 24, 1941. She lived a happy and blessed life with Earl and their six kids in Illinois for many years. After 29 years of marriage, her beloved husband passed away in 1970. She enjoyed her vacations to Arizona so much that she made the move to Scottsdale in 1974. She worked as a caregiver in a nursing home and at Angels/Ole’s Home Center in Scottsdale for many years. Millie had a great sense of humor, a lot of friends and a lot of love to give. She never turned her back on anyone and was always willing to help. She will be greatly missed, always remembered and forever loved. Our world is a better place because she was here. In Millie’s words “This too shall pass”. Private Family Services are being held.
